Graduates at Deloitte have a week-long induction to learn about the business, get paired with a buddy and coach to help them find their place in the team, and build connections with almost 200 other graduates doing the exact same thing! You are not on a ‘programme’ and instead inducted into the business as a key member of the team from day one. Once you sign your contract with Deloitte, you will start in February the year following. Between the application process and your start-date, we have many events and touchpoints, so you feel part of the Deloitte whānau before your first day and are greeted with friendly faces.  
 
If you are interested in pursuing a professional qualification, Deloitte support this through paid study leave, subsidised courses, and training from senior members of the team. There are also many learning and development opportunities offered to our graduates outside of the professional qualification realm.  
Opportunities within our Technology & Transformation business unit vary across a wide range of functions, levels, and areas of expertise. As this is an Expression of Interest, specific responsibilities may differ depending on the position available at the time. Roles may span disciplines such as digital transformation, project delivery, data and analytics, systems support, cybersecurity, solution design, and other technology‑focused fields.
Because our needs evolve across multiple teams, required qualifications and skills will also vary by role. We welcome interest from applicants with diverse technical backgrounds, industry experience, and professional certifications. Depending on the opportunity, desirable qualifications may include technical credentials, experience with relevant tools or platforms, or a proven track record in technology, change, or transformation environments.
